summ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Joram Wilander <jwawilander@gmail.com>2016-01-21 07:09:02 -0500
committerJoram Wilander <jwawilander@gmail.com>2016-01-21 07:09:02 -0500
commitda7adcf0db7d8039a490ef45d7c2481c27115518 (patch)
tree31dfc2b7ff94de182d02d50bab3e25b1dd731729
parent45e3a133f2b3eb5ce0f2cec4b61d35f67b909ffd (diff)
parent2f562dc4775de874b29afe72f1384e5574493d7c (diff)
downloadchat-da7adcf0db7d8039a490ef45d7c2481c27115518.tar.gz
chat-da7adcf0db7d8039a490ef45d7c2481c27115518.tar.bz2
chat-da7adcf0db7d8039a490ef45d7c2481c27115518.zip
Merge pull request #1893 from asaadmahmoodspin/ui-improvements
Updating logo
-rw-r--r--web/sass-files/sass/partials/_sidebar--left.scss3
-rw-r--r--web/static/config/manifest.json49
-rw-r--r--web/static/images/favicon/android-chrome-144x144.pngbin0 -> 42510 bytes
-rw-r--r--web/static/images/favicon/android-chrome-192x192.pngbin0 -> 63268 bytes
-rw-r--r--web/static/images/favicon/android-chrome-256x256.pngbin0 -> 77443 bytes
-rw-r--r--web/static/images/favicon/android-chrome-36x36.pngbin0 -> 46037 bytes
-rw-r--r--web/static/images/favicon/android-chrome-384x384.pngbin0 -> 122679 bytes
-rw-r--r--web/static/images/favicon/android-chrome-48x48.pngbin0 -> 47013 bytes
-rw-r--r--web/static/images/favicon/android-chrome-512x512.pngbin0 -> 156688 bytes
-rw-r--r--web/static/images/favicon/android-chrome-72x72.pngbin0 -> 34794 bytes
-rw-r--r--web/static/images/favicon/android-chrome-96x96.pngbin0 -> 51380 bytes
-rw-r--r--web/static/images/favicon/apple-touch-icon-114x114.pngbin0 -> 42510 bytes
-rw-r--r--web/static/images/favicon/apple-touch-icon-120x120.pngbin0 -> 39527 bytes
-rw-r--r--web/static/images/favicon/apple-touch-icon-144x144.pngbin0 -> 42510 bytes
-rw-r--r--web/static/images/favicon/apple-touch-icon-152x152.pngbin0 -> 58512 bytes
-rw-r--r--web/static/images/favicon/apple-touch-icon-57x57.pngbin0 -> 33180 bytes
-rw-r--r--web/static/images/favicon/apple-touch-icon-60x60.pngbin0 -> 33245 bytes
-rw-r--r--web/static/images/favicon/apple-touch-icon-72x72.pngbin0 -> 34794 bytes
-rw-r--r--web/static/images/favicon/apple-touch-icon-76x76.pngbin0 -> 35229 bytes
-rw-r--r--web/static/images/favicon/favicon-16x16.png (renamed from web/static/images/favicon.ico)bin15708 -> 18480 bytes
-rw-r--r--web/static/images/favicon/favicon-32x32.pngbin0 -> 18877 bytes
-rw-r--r--web/static/images/favicon/favicon-96x96.pngbin0 -> 20501 bytes
-rw-r--r--web/static/images/favicon/iTunesArtwork@2x.pngbin0 -> 529609 bytes
-rw-r--r--web/static/images/icon50x50.pngbin15502 -> 16591 bytes
-rw-r--r--web/static/images/logo-email.pngbin10380 -> 21529 bytes
-rw-r--r--web/static/images/logo.pngbin23393 -> 25177 bytes
-rw-r--r--web/static/images/logoWhite.pngbin5876 -> 20570 bytes
-rw-r--r--web/static/images/logo_compact.pngbin6258 -> 18160 bytes
-rw-r--r--web/templates/head.html16
-rw-r--r--web/web_test.go2
30 files changed, 55 insertions, 15 deletions
diff --git a/web/sass-files/sass/partials/_sidebar--left.scss b/web/sass-files/sass/partials/_sidebar--left.scss
index 6f969ed47..5e7f04724 100644
--- a/web/sass-files/sass/partials/_sidebar--left.scss
+++ b/web/sass-files/sass/partials/_sidebar--left.scss
@@ -42,6 +42,9 @@
margin-right: 6px;
width: 12px;
display: inline-block;
+ svg {
+ max-height: 14px;
+ }
i, path, ellipse {
@include opacity(0.5);
&.online--icon, &.away--icon {
diff --git a/web/static/config/manifest.json b/web/static/config/manifest.json
index 8f29460b3..dd95d917e 100644
--- a/web/static/config/manifest.json
+++ b/web/static/config/manifest.json
@@ -1,13 +1,40 @@
{
- "name": "Mattermost",
- "icons": [
- {
- "src": "../static/iamges/icon50x50.png",
- "sizes": "50x50",
- "type": "image/png"
- }
- ],
- "start_url": "/",
- "display": "standalone",
- "orientation": "portrait"
+ "name": "Mattermost",
+ "icons": [{
+ "src": "/static/images/favicon/android-chrome-36x36.png",
+ "type": "image/png",
+ "sizes": "36x36"
+ }, {
+ "src": "/static/images/favicon/android-chrome-48x48.png",
+ "type": "image/png",
+ "sizes": "48x48"
+ }, {
+ "src": "/static/images/favicon/android-chrome-72x72.png",
+ "type": "image/png",
+ "sizes": "72x72"
+ }, {
+ "src": "/static/images/favicon/android-chrome-96x96.png",
+ "type": "image/png",
+ "sizes": "96x96"
+ }, {
+ "src": "/static/images/favicon/android-chrome-144x144.png",
+ "type": "image/png",
+ "sizes": "144x144"
+ }, {
+ "src": "/static/images/favicon/android-chrome-192x192.png",
+ "type": "image/png",
+ "sizes": "192x192"
+ }, {
+ "src": "/static/images/favicon/android-chrome-256x256.png",
+ "type": "image/png",
+ "sizes": "256x256"
+ }, {
+ "src": "/static/images/favicon/android-chrome-384x384.png",
+ "type": "image/png",
+ "sizes": "384x384"
+ }, {
+ "src": "/static/images/favicon/android-chrome-512x512.png",
+ "type": "image/png",
+ "sizes": "512x512"
+ }]
} \ No newline at end of file
diff --git a/web/static/images/favicon/android-chrome-144x144.png b/web/static/images/favicon/android-chrome-144x144.png
new file mode 100644
index 000000000..b4cb16a20
--- /dev/null
+++ b/web/static/images/favicon/android-chrome-144x144.png
Binary files differ
diff --git a/web/static/images/favicon/android-chrome-192x192.png b/web/static/images/favicon/android-chrome-192x192.png
new file mode 100644
index 000000000..43b64dee2
--- /dev/null
+++ b/web/static/images/favicon/android-chrome-192x192.png
Binary files differ
diff --git a/web/static/images/favicon/android-chrome-256x256.png b/web/static/images/favicon/android-chrome-256x256.png
new file mode 100644
index 000000000..17d568314
--- /dev/null
+++ b/web/static/images/favicon/android-chrome-256x256.png
Binary files differ
diff --git a/web/static/images/favicon/android-chrome-36x36.png b/web/static/images/favicon/android-chrome-36x36.png
new file mode 100644
index 000000000..a46f34b26
--- /dev/null
+++ b/web/static/images/favicon/android-chrome-36x36.png
Binary files differ
diff --git a/web/static/images/favicon/android-chrome-384x384.png b/web/static/images/favicon/android-chrome-384x384.png
new file mode 100644
index 000000000..6a3fde9d3
--- /dev/null
+++ b/web/static/images/favicon/android-chrome-384x384.png
Binary files differ
diff --git a/web/static/images/favicon/android-chrome-48x48.png b/web/static/images/favicon/android-chrome-48x48.png
new file mode 100644
index 000000000..6beb5bb2a
--- /dev/null
+++ b/web/static/images/favicon/android-chrome-48x48.png
Binary files differ
diff --git a/web/static/images/favicon/android-chrome-512x512.png b/web/static/images/favicon/android-chrome-512x512.png
new file mode 100644
index 000000000..b9229a3b7
--- /dev/null
+++ b/web/static/images/favicon/android-chrome-512x512.png
Binary files differ
diff --git a/web/static/images/favicon/android-chrome-72x72.png b/web/static/images/favicon/android-chrome-72x72.png
new file mode 100644
index 000000000..9f6afec0d
--- /dev/null
+++ b/web/static/images/favicon/android-chrome-72x72.png
Binary files differ
diff --git a/web/static/images/favicon/android-chrome-96x96.png b/web/static/images/favicon/android-chrome-96x96.png
new file mode 100644
index 000000000..b6ae0c7a7
--- /dev/null
+++ b/web/static/images/favicon/android-chrome-96x96.png
Binary files differ
diff --git a/web/static/images/favicon/apple-touch-icon-114x114.png b/web/static/images/favicon/apple-touch-icon-114x114.png
new file mode 100644
index 000000000..b4cb16a20
--- /dev/null
+++ b/web/static/images/favicon/apple-touch-icon-114x114.png
Binary files differ
diff --git a/web/static/images/favicon/apple-touch-icon-120x120.png b/web/static/images/favicon/apple-touch-icon-120x120.png
new file mode 100644
index 000000000..29a96291d
--- /dev/null
+++ b/web/static/images/favicon/apple-touch-icon-120x120.png
Binary files differ
diff --git a/web/static/images/favicon/apple-touch-icon-144x144.png b/web/static/images/favicon/apple-touch-icon-144x144.png
new file mode 100644
index 000000000..b4cb16a20
--- /dev/null
+++ b/web/static/images/favicon/apple-touch-icon-144x144.png
Binary files differ
diff --git a/web/static/images/favicon/apple-touch-icon-152x152.png b/web/static/images/favicon/apple-touch-icon-152x152.png
new file mode 100644
index 000000000..be3f49d99
--- /dev/null
+++ b/web/static/images/favicon/apple-touch-icon-152x152.png
Binary files differ
diff --git a/web/static/images/favicon/apple-touch-icon-57x57.png b/web/static/images/favicon/apple-touch-icon-57x57.png
new file mode 100644
index 000000000..5e7e3d366
--- /dev/null
+++ b/web/static/images/favicon/apple-touch-icon-57x57.png
Binary files differ
diff --git a/web/static/images/favicon/apple-touch-icon-60x60.png b/web/static/images/favicon/apple-touch-icon-60x60.png
new file mode 100644
index 000000000..6f6c5e6bf
--- /dev/null
+++ b/web/static/images/favicon/apple-touch-icon-60x60.png
Binary files differ
diff --git a/web/static/images/favicon/apple-touch-icon-72x72.png b/web/static/images/favicon/apple-touch-icon-72x72.png
new file mode 100644
index 000000000..9f6afec0d
--- /dev/null
+++ b/web/static/images/favicon/apple-touch-icon-72x72.png
Binary files differ
diff --git a/web/static/images/favicon/apple-touch-icon-76x76.png b/web/static/images/favicon/apple-touch-icon-76x76.png
new file mode 100644
index 000000000..adb504eab
--- /dev/null
+++ b/web/static/images/favicon/apple-touch-icon-76x76.png
Binary files differ
diff --git a/web/static/images/favicon.ico b/web/static/images/favicon/favicon-16x16.png
index af5505331..777a60546 100644
--- a/web/static/images/favicon.ico
+++ b/web/static/images/favicon/favicon-16x16.png
Binary files differ
diff --git a/web/static/images/favicon/favicon-32x32.png b/web/static/images/favicon/favicon-32x32.png
new file mode 100644
index 000000000..36c4a12e0
--- /dev/null
+++ b/web/static/images/favicon/favicon-32x32.png
Binary files differ
diff --git a/web/static/images/favicon/favicon-96x96.png b/web/static/images/favicon/favicon-96x96.png
new file mode 100644
index 000000000..4f6c6d1b2
--- /dev/null
+++ b/web/static/images/favicon/favicon-96x96.png
Binary files differ
diff --git a/web/static/images/favicon/iTunesArtwork@2x.png b/web/static/images/favicon/iTunesArtwork@2x.png
new file mode 100644
index 000000000..10321f3a1
--- /dev/null
+++ b/web/static/images/favicon/iTunesArtwork@2x.png
Binary files differ
diff --git a/web/static/images/icon50x50.png b/web/static/images/icon50x50.png
index 7ac6ce1c9..4791e755f 100644
--- a/web/static/images/icon50x50.png
+++ b/web/static/images/icon50x50.png
Binary files differ
diff --git a/web/static/images/logo-email.png b/web/static/images/logo-email.png
index c16978ba8..d0a38e21d 100644
--- a/web/static/images/logo-email.png
+++ b/web/static/images/logo-email.png
Binary files differ
diff --git a/web/static/images/logo.png b/web/static/images/logo.png
index 423d4d270..1a35cdf01 100644
--- a/web/static/images/logo.png
+++ b/web/static/images/logo.png
Binary files differ
diff --git a/web/static/images/logoWhite.png b/web/static/images/logoWhite.png
index 11bbd4632..3166c974c 100644
--- a/web/static/images/logoWhite.png
+++ b/web/static/images/logoWhite.png
Binary files differ
diff --git a/web/static/images/logo_compact.png b/web/static/images/logo_compact.png
index b861b7c6d..a4bce6281 100644
--- a/web/static/images/logo_compact.png
+++ b/web/static/images/logo_compact.png
Binary files differ
diff --git a/web/templates/head.html b/web/templates/head.html
index 689c69d3c..b5eb3a9b3 100644
--- a/web/templates/head.html
+++ b/web/templates/head.html
@@ -15,6 +15,19 @@
<!-- iOS add to homescreen -->
<!-- Android add to homescreen -->
+ <link rel="apple-touch-icon" sizes="57x57" href="/static/images/favicon/apple-touch-icon-57x57.png">
+ <link rel="apple-touch-icon" sizes="60x60" href="/static/images/favicon/apple-touch-icon-60x60.png">
+ <link rel="apple-touch-icon" sizes="72x72" href="/static/images/favicon/apple-touch-icon-72x72.png">
+ <link rel="apple-touch-icon" sizes="76x76" href="/static/images/favicon/apple-touch-icon-76x76.png">
+ <link rel="apple-touch-icon" sizes="114x114" href="/static/images/favicon/apple-touch-icon-114x114.png">
+ <link rel="apple-touch-icon" sizes="120x120" href="/static/images/favicon/apple-touch-icon-120x120.png">
+ <link rel="apple-touch-icon" sizes="144x144" href="/static/images/favicon/apple-touch-icon-144x144.png">
+ <link rel="apple-touch-icon" sizes="152x152" href="/static/images/favicon/apple-touch-icon-152x152.png">
+ <link rel="apple-touch-icon" sizes="180x180" href="/static/images/favicon/apple-touch-icon-180x180.png">
+ <link rel="icon" type="image/png" sizes="32x32" href="/static/images/favicon/favicon-32x32.png">
+ <link rel="icon" type="image/png" sizes="192x192" href="/static/images/favicon/android-chrome-192x192.png">
+ <link rel="icon" type="image/png" sizes="96x96" href="/static/images/favicon/favicon-96x96.png">
+ <link rel="icon" type="image/png" sizes="16x16" href="/static/images/favicon/favicon-16x16.png">
<link rel="manifest" href="/static/config/manifest.json">
<!-- Android add to homescreen -->
@@ -27,9 +40,6 @@
<link rel="stylesheet" href="/static/css/katex.min.css">
<link rel="stylesheet" class="code_theme" href="">
- <link id="favicon" rel="icon" href="/static/images/favicon.ico" type="image/x-icon">
- <link rel="shortcut icon" href="/static/images/favicon.ico" type="image/x-icon">
-
<script src="/static/js/react-0.14.3.js"></script>
<script src="/static/js/react-dom-0.14.3.js"></script>
<script src="/static/js/jquery-2.1.4.js"></script>
diff --git a/web/web_test.go b/web/web_test.go
index 8d40810b5..97e5ff154 100644
--- a/web/web_test.go
+++ b/web/web_test.go
@@ -45,7 +45,7 @@ func TestStatic(t *testing.T) {
// add a short delay to make sure the server is ready to receive requests
time.Sleep(1 * time.Second)
- resp, err := http.Get(URL + "/static/images/favicon.ico")
+ resp, err := http.Get(URL + "/static/images/favicon/favicon-16x16.png")
if err != nil {
t.Fatalf("got error while trying to get static files %v", err)